Ecological Tour
This tour by 4-wheel drive showcases the internationally recognised ecological regeneration programme which has been on-going for the past 26 years, and for which Robyn Tredwell, Executive Director of Birdwood Downs, was awarded Rural Woman of the Year in 1995. Methods of pasture regeneration, using drought-resistant grasses and legumes, on land previously degraded by decades of overgrazing, over-burning and stock, have now resulted in improved pasture and control of invasive wattle trees. The beauty of Birdwood Downs, with its ancient Boab trees, white gums and groves of shady trees are explored along with illustrations of new approaches to horse and cattle management in this dry monsoonal tropics.
